The invention relates to a workpiece machining method for a workpiece transfer system during which a workpiece (WS1, WS2, WS3), together with a workpiece carrier (WT) in a first station (1), is transferred into the transfer system, and is then machined in subsequent stations (2, 3, 4) having a number of manufacturing modules, after which the workpiece (WS1, WS2, WS3) in a last station (5) is transferred out of the system. The aim of the invention is to provide a more effective machining method. To this end; a) a first side (E) of the workpiece (WS1, WS2, WS3) is machined during a first passage through the transfer system; b) the workpiece (WS1, WS2, WS3), after its first passage through the stations (2, 3, 4) is automatically turned and placed upon the workpiece carrier (WT) again, and, c) another side (F) of the workpiece (WS1, WS2, WS3) is machined during a second passage through the transfer system. |
